Project Accountant ​

​Are you ready to take on a new challenge with a leading charity making a real difference in brain tumour research?

​This is a fantastic time to be joining our ambitious and growing charity and we are keen to share this with likeminded and talented individuals. Brain Tumour Research is seeking a qualified and experienced accountant who is able to join our team on a Fixed Term contract (2-4 months) to support our team and undertake some important projects.

​​As the Project Accountant you will play a crucial role in helping the charity meet its strategic plans and objectives. You will be reconciling transactions between our internal records and those of our external partners, developing our cashflow model for our granting programme, housekeeping on our VAT records and more.
